实例测试ESXI,通过两台物理机虚拟化的方式进行,毕竟ESXI对硬件有要求,严格来讲做这个测试不算合格,就当记录和练手。
测试环境:在 windows机器上,使用Workstation搭建Esxi,建立linux或windows系统。
1号,物理机配置:
- 台式机
- B85
- E3-1231 V3
- 16G DDR3 1600MHz
- RX 480
- 操作系统:Windows 7 x64 SP1
- VMware Workstation:15.5.5
- Esxi:VMware-VMvisor-Installer-6.0.0-2159203.x86_64
2号,物理机配置:
- 笔记本
- I5-4210U
- 8G DDR3L 1600MHz
- GTX 860M
- 操作系统:Windows 10 专业工作站版
- VMware Workstation:15.5.5
- Esxi:VMware-VMvisor-Installer-6.0.0-2159203.x86_64
一、安装VMware Workstation
1号机与2号机执行同样的安装步骤。
- 硬件兼容性:Workstation 10.x(尝试使用11.x,报错CPU停止运行,暂时找不到原因)
网络连接,采用【桥接模式】,此处不使用【NAT】继续做子网。
二、安装与配置 ESXI
这里安装过程就不赘述了,上一步把ISO镜像加载进去后,无脑自行安装。
账号:root,密码:1234567
安装完成主界面,当前IP地址是自动分配的,我们该为静态IP地址。
F2:进入系统配置
【System Customization】,系统设置。
【Configure Management Network】-【IPv4 Configuration】,IPv4地址设置,选择第三项【空格】,进入编辑。
1号机:
- IPv4:192.168.2.100
- Subnet Mask:255.255.255.0
- Default Gateway:192.168.2.1
2号机:
- IPv4:192.168.2.101
- Subnet Mask:255.255.255.0
- Default Gateway:192.168.2.1
【DNS Configuration】,DNS设置。
- Primary DNS Server:192.168.2.1
【Restart Management Network: Confirm】,重启网络服务。
【Test Management Network】,测试修改后的网络情况。
- Ping Address #0:192.168.2.1
- Ping Address #1:192.168.2.100
网络测试通过。
主界面IP地址已经变更完成。
【cmd】-输入命令:ping 192.168.2.100 -n 1000,在外部windows进行网络测试。
- ping 192.168.2.100 -n 1000
- ping 192.168.2.101 -n 1000
至此,两台机器已经完成了Esxi系统的部署,Esxi配置如下:
1号机:
- IPv4:192.168.2.100
- CPU 内核:6 * 3.392 GHz
- 内存:14334.91 MB
- 硬盘:92.50 GB
2号机:
- IPv4:192.168.2.101
- CPU 内核:3 * 2.397 GHz
- 内存:4094.91 MB
- 硬盘:50.50 GB
开启【Esxi Shell】和【SSH】,开启【Esxi Shell】后,可以在Esxi系统上使用命令行直接对系统进行操作;
开启【SSH】后,可以通过Xshell等软件,直接远程登陆到Esxi命令行模式进行操作,一般情况下,不允许开启,风险比较高。
以上2个设置每次启动Esxi系统,都会被初始化为关闭状态,需要手动再次开启才能访问,想要永久变更需要修改Esxi内的配置文件。
【System Customization】-【Troubleshooting Options】,这里开启【ESXi Shell】和【SSH】。
开启后【ESXi Shell】后,在主界面,按下【Alt】+【F1】,进入Shell终端,输入账号密码登陆。按下【Alt】+【F2】,切换主界面。
开启【SSH】后,通过 XShell 6 等软件,可以直接远程登陆到Exsi系统中,进行操作。
同时,也可以通过 vSphere Client来开启和关闭这2个服务。
- 修改两台Esxi主机的【hostname】,通过Esxi的【DNS Configuration】或者通过vSphere Client进行修改,这里开启SSH Shell模式进行演示操作。
通过编辑esx.conf文件,可以修改Esxi系统的设置包括主机的【hostname】等,这里以此为例,采用以下命令,编辑该文件。
vi /etc/vmware/esx.conf
找到【/adv/Misc/HostName = "localhost.localdomain"】,自行编辑保存即可。
三、VMware vSphere Client 6.0 安装与配置
vSphere Client 实现对Esxi系统的单一配置与管理,即通过1个Esxi地址的访问实现对其资源的配置和管理(1台物理机只能部署1个Esxi,所以该客户端只能访问这1个物理机器的资源)。
主界面。
摘要。
1号机:192.168.2.100
2号机:192.168.2.101
配置存储,将需要安装部署到exsi上的centos系统进行上传,这里会用到exsi物理机的实际存储。
点击【datasotre1】-右键【浏览数据存储】-新建【iso镜像】文件夹,这里上传3个镜像文件。
四、在 Esxi 上建立多个操作系统
我们先通过 vSphere Client来完成操作,后面更会用到 vSphere vCenter来进行统一管理。
4.1 安装 Windows 7 x64 SP1
【新建虚拟机】-【经典】-【名称:Windows 7 x64 SP1_1】
【虚拟机设置】
编辑【虚拟机】的其他信息,这里更改【内存】、【CPU】配置。
配置完成后,启动虚拟机,出现找不到系统的情况,点击右上角【光盘】按钮,选择我们之前上传到数据中心的ISO镜像,即可进入安装。
vCenterOrchestrator-6.0.0
待更新。。没时间写了